
Fricio Caicedo
Fricio Caicedo is a young Ecuadorian footballer who competed in the Sudamericano Sub-17 tournament, where he was involved in a crucial match against Bolivia that saw his team secure a 2-1 victory. His performance included a pivotal moment leading to a penalty against his team, which highlighted the pressure of high-stakes youth competition.
